Compare Citrus Heights to Moreno Valley

This post compares Citrus Heights, California to Moreno Valley, California across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Citrus Heights (city) Moreno Valley (city)
Population 86,618 203,691
Income (median) $44,590 $39,161
Home Value (median) $246,600 $260,600
White 82% 39%
Black 4% 17%
Asian 3% 6%
With Kids 29% 52%
Age (median) 37 30
Rentals 44% 39%
